News summary

Jessica Pegula, ranked No. 4 in women's tennis, reached the Miami Open finals after defeating Emma Raducanu and Alexandra Eala, where she will face Aryna Sabalenka. Pegula, daughter of Buffalo Bills owners Terry and Kim Pegula, playfully taunted Miami Dolphins fans as she celebrated her victories at Hard Rock Stadium, home of the Dolphins. Despite a challenging relationship with her father regarding tennis, Pegula acknowledges his influence on her success, alongside her mother's focus on her health and fitness. The Buffalo Bills, owned by the Pegulas, have a strong record against the Dolphins, further adding context to Pegula's jest. The Bills recently extended quarterback Josh Allen's contract, securing their future cornerstone as they prepare for the 2025 NFL Draft. Pegula's achievements on the court parallel the Bills' aspirations for continued success.
